The Trials of Meretrix Canto Ii
So! Now then begins thy fearful Straits As scourged by cruel, licentious Birch Thou whilst surely delate:- All that now is... And all that has gone before, All you once were... And are now no more! For liken to the widening socket That doest so inwardly turn - So submit thee, Meretrix, To the reluctant passions That likewise discern:- Off all the demands uttered by Command - Spoken through the whip - Wielded by the master's hand! The hunting pulse it quickens now - It stirs the beating heart! As harder still, And louder yet, Confounding upon you with all my Vile mischiefs - My cruel exhortations I shall so Impart! For streaming through your Stumbling thoughts You do but hope to dare:- Of a steadfast sanctuary built Offering clemency... While finding blessed peace and Mercy there! For I would lead you, Meretrix, When bound to me and tightly Chained. I would possess you, Meretrix, Throughout forbidden pleasure and Sharply raking pain! I would bend you, Shape you, Heap upon you... Your mortal frame tightly restrained. For what is ever truly lost, My meretrix, If never truly gained? Speak now...Confide in me... Tell me...What is in a name? Baptized unto thou by blessings of Holy waters; Sanctified in the warm glow and Reverence of the most sacred flame; Chosen by an all embracing mother; Coldly chiseled into a crumbling Family shrine. Does the eroding legend boast of Greatness Or heroic deeds sung high? Does it weigh heavily against the Titanic feats Of the mighty and Divine? For again... I would lead you, Meretrix, Through the drawing darkness and Drumming rain. I would possess you, Meretrix, At my idle leisure When you are deceived from all Self-deluded feign. I will chastise you, Drag you sobbing through fiery Firmaments high Whilst your pitiful laments carrying Upon a desolate wind. For can even the purest of Gentiles, My Meretrix, Lawfully claim to have never sinned? Know now your keen soul will soon Fatigue to falter, And all familiar objects shallst fade To dim; Where all rushing fancies stall to Burden - When the heaving lungs conspire To thin! When astral Helios renegades and Tumbles Refuting all the principles of Universal laws... Then, perchance, will defiant Moonlight, Splintering into crystal fragments - Shatter hopelessly over blue Gaias Waveless shores!
